要按标签搜索帖子,你可以按照以下步骤进行操作:

  1. 确定你的帖子系统中如何存储标签信息。通常,标签会与帖子相关联,并存储在数据库中。
  2. 在你的搜索界面或功能中,提供一个输入框,让用户输入要搜索的标签。
  3. 当用户提交搜索请求时,将输入的标签传递给后端代码。
  4. 在后端代码中,使用数据库查询来查找与输入标签相关联的帖子。
  5. 根据你的数据库结构和查询语言,使用适当的查询语句来获取匹配的帖子。
  6. 将搜索结果返回给前端,并在界面上展示给用户。

具体的实现方式会因你使用的技术栈和数据库系统而有所不同。以下是一个示例,展示了在使用关系型数据库(如 MySQL)时的一般步骤:

  1. 在数据库中,你的帖子表可能有一个字段来存储标签,例如 tags。标签可以以逗号分隔的字符串形式存储。
  2. 在搜索界面中,用户输入标签后,将其发送到后端。
  3. 在后端,使用数据库查询来查找包含指定标签的帖子。例如,你可以使用 LIKE 操作符来匹配标签字符串。
SELECT * FROM posts WHERE tags LIKE '%tag_name%';

在上述查询中,tag_name 是用户输入的标签名称。% 是通配符,表示可以匹配任意字符序列(包括空字符序列)。 4. 将查询结果返回给前端,并在界面上展示相关的帖子。

请注意,这只是一个基本的示例,实际的实现可能会更加复杂,具体取决于你的系统需求和数据库结构。此外,还可以考虑使用索引来提高搜索性能,以及处理多个标签的搜索等情况。

如果你使用的是特定的框架或技术,它们可能提供了更方便的方法来实现按标签搜索帖子。你可以参考相应的文档和示例来了解具体的实现细节。